How to Clear Cookies and Cache In Safari
Cookies are tiny snippets of information placed on your computer by websites you visit. They allow websites to recognize you, remember your login information and present content directed to you based on your previous browsing experience. Caches are snapshots of websites you've visited that allow the site to load quickly on subsequent visits. If your Safari Web browser -- or your computer -- has slowed down, clear the cookies and caches.
Instructions
-
-
1
Turn on your computer and launch Safari Web browser.
-
2
Go to the Safari menu at the top of the screen and select "Preferences."
-
-
3
Click on "Privacy" at the top of the window that opens. Click on "Remove All Cookies and Website Data." A window opens showing cookies and other website data. Click on "Remove All."
-
4
Click on the Safari menu at the top of the screen and select "Empty Cache" from the drop-down menu. Confirm by clicking "Empty" on the pop-up screen.
